Gennaro Gattuso Urges Alessio Romagnoli to Stay at Lazio

Incoming Lazio head coach Gennaro Gattuso is urging key players to remain, with Alessio Romagnoli central to his plans. According to The Laziali, he has been pleading with stalwarts to stay at Formello.

Gattuso has contacted Ivan Provedel and Kenneth Taylor, but his toughest mission remains convincing his former Milan pupil Romagnoli to extend his time at the Stadio Olimpico.

The 31-year-old is a lifelong Lazio supporter, yet relations with president Claudio Lotito have deteriorated after a series of broken promises. He was ready to join Al-Sadd in January, only for the move to collapse at the eleventh hour amid controversy.

Romagnoli will reportedly reconsider his future, with several factors in play. The Qatari champions had vowed to try again this summer, though it is unclear if they will still offer a three-year deal worth €six million per season.

He will also weigh the situation in the Middle East amid the current unrest. Roberto Mancini, viewed as his main sponsor at Al-Sadd, is expected to leave and return to Italy.

Owing to these factors, his departure is no longer a foregone conclusion. Beyond Gattuso’s pleas, an olive branch from the Lazio hierarchy may be needed to keep him, at least until his contract runs to June 2027.

Gattuso is also pushing the club to keep Mario Gila at Formello. The Spaniard is tied to 2027 and has suitors in Italy and across Europe.
